Excitement builds from start to finish with chickenroad and its tricky traffic crossings

The digital landscape is filled with simple yet addictive games, and one that has captured the attention of many is a delightful challenge centered around guiding a feathered friend across a busy road. This game, often referred to as chickenroad amongst its burgeoning fanbase, is more than just a time-waster; it's a test of reflexes, timing, and strategic risk assessment. Players take on the role of a determined chicken, whose singular goal is to reach the other side of a hazardous roadway teeming with oncoming vehicles. The appeal lies in its straightforward premise combined with increasingly challenging levels, compelling players to hone their skills and strive for the highest score.

The game's simplicity is its strength. Anyone can pick it up and play, but mastering the art of safely navigating the chicken across the road, while simultaneously collecting valuable bonuses, requires practice and a keen eye. These bonuses, ranging from coins to power-ups, add another layer of complexity and reward skillful play. The constant threat of collision with speeding cars creates a thrilling sense of urgency, making each attempt unique and engaging. It's a perfect example of how minimalistic game design can deliver hours of entertainment.

The Core Gameplay Loop and Strategic Considerations

At its heart, the gameplay of this chicken-crossing adventure revolves around precise timing and pattern recognition. Players control the chicken, typically by tapping or clicking on the screen to make it advance. The core challenge lies in identifying safe gaps in the oncoming traffic and executing movements with split-second accuracy. However, simply reaching the other side isn't enough for serious players. The real objective is to maximize the score by collecting as many coins and bonuses as possible along the way. This introduces a risk-reward dynamic, forcing players to decide whether to prioritize safety or venture into more dangerous areas for greater gains. The speed of the traffic often increases with each successful crossing, demanding increasing player skill and concentration.

Understanding Bonus Mechanics and Their Impact

The bonuses scattered along the road aren’t just for show; they actively influence the gameplay and scoring potential. Coins serve as the primary currency, often used to unlock new character skins or purchase temporary power-ups. Power-ups can range from speed boosts allowing the chicken to traverse the road more quickly, to temporary shields offering protection from a single collision. Some rarer bonuses might even slow down time, creating a window of opportunity to navigate particularly dense traffic. Understanding the effects of each bonus and strategically utilizing them is crucial for achieving high scores and progressing through the game’s levels. Mastering the bonus system elevates the game from a simple reflex test to a thoughtful test of strategy.

Bonus Type Effect Duration
Coin Adds to score; can be used for unlocks Permanent
Speed Boost Increases chicken's movement speed 5 seconds
Shield Protects from one collision Single use
Slow Time Decreases traffic speed 3 seconds

The table above illustrates the variety of bonuses available and their respective effects. Knowing when to prioritize collecting these bonuses can be the difference between a successful run and a feathered fatality.

Variations and Evolution of the Chicken Crossing Theme

The core concept of guiding a character across a busy road has been a popular theme in gaming for decades. It's a surprisingly versatile framework that can be adapted to a wide variety of genres and styles. While the original inspiration often stems from the classic arcade game “Frogger”, modern iterations have introduced a plethora of unique features and twists. Some versions incorporate power-ups and collectibles, as we’ve seen with the chickenroad concept. Others add cooperative multiplayer modes, allowing players to work together to navigate the treacherous roadway. Still others introduce procedural generation, creating a constantly shifting road layout to ensure that each playthrough feels fresh and unpredictable. These variations demonstrate the enduring appeal of the basic premise and the creative possibilities it offers.
